Overview
EN ISO/IEC 23053:2023/prA1:2025 is Amendment 1 to ISO/IEC 23053:2022, updating the Framework for Artificial Intelligence (AI) Systems Using Machine Learning (ML) to address Generative AI. Circulated as a draft (ISO/IEC 23053:2022/DAM 1:2025), the amendment adds definitions and guidance for generative models, transformer architectures, and risks unique to AI-generated content (AIGC). Key additions include new clauses 6.5.3.2.9 and 6.5.3.2.10 and an expanded note on model collapse in Clause 7.5.
Key Topics
Transformer architecture and algorithm (Clause 6.5.3.2.9)
- Describes encoder-decoder structures, self-attention mechanisms, and how transformers enable high parallelization for training and deployment of large language models (LLMs).
- Notes distinctions: encoder-only models (representation/embeddings) vs decoder-only models (generative tasks such as summarization and question answering).
Generative model definition (Clause 6.5.3.2.10)
- Defines generative models that produce new data from learned distributions, covering probabilistic models and non-probabilistic examples (EBMs, texture synthesis, cellular automata).
- Lists model types: autoencoders, VAEs, GANs, normalizing flows, transformers, diffusion models, Boltzmann Machines, RBMs, Hopfield Networks, and autoregressive models.
Model collapse risk (Clause 7.5 addition)
- Warns that training models on outputs from generative AI (self-supervised on synthetic data) can reduce performance over iterations, a phenomenon called model collapse - often worsening with repeated cycles.
